200 Duke - 125 kg
390 Duke - 139 kg
690 Duke - 149 kg
990 Duke - 186 kg
KTM has designed the 990 Duke with 186 kg
comparatively Yamaha FZ 1 - 214 kg and Hyosung GT650N - 208 kg
So If we can accept 990 Duke with 186 kg then for sure we can accept the KTM's dry weight engineering for 390 Duke as well
